Healthcare in Joliet, Illinois

Joliet, Illinois, a city rich in history and community spirit, provides its residents with comprehensive healthcare services. Situated southwest of Chicago, Joliet offers a range of medical facilities and dedicated healthcare professionals to serve its growing population. Key neighborhoods such as the Cathedral Area, Reedwood, and Emerald Lawns are home to various clinics and healthcare providers, ensuring convenient access to care throughout the city. The state of Illinois supports its residents through the HealthChoice Illinois Medicaid program, offering vital health coverage to eligible individuals and families in Joliet and across the state.

Leading healthcare institutions in Joliet include Saint Joseph Medical Center and Silver Cross Hospital, both renowned for their comprehensive medical services and commitment to patient well-being. These facilities provide a wide array of specialized treatments and emergency care, contributing significantly to Joliet's robust healthcare infrastructure. For broader public health information and resources, the Illinois Department of Public Health serves as a crucial resource for all residents.
